As part of Dzaleka Online Services, we are proud to introduce two new projects celebrating the voices and talents of our community: Dancers from Dzaleka and Poets from Dzaleka.

Dancers from Dzaleka

Dance is one of the most powerful forms of expression in Dzaleka. From traditional performances to modern choreography, dancers bring energy, identity, and cultural pride to our community. Dancers from Dzaleka will feature profiles, performances, and stories from the individuals and groups who keep our rhythms alive.

Our community is home to incredible dance crews that showcase diverse styles and cultural heritage:

  • Fighters Dance Crew - A dynamic crew performing Afro Dance, Hip Hop, Contemporary, Cultural and Acrobatic Dance since 2014/2015. With 11 talented members from DRC and Burundi, they’ve performed at major festivals including Sand Music Festival, Tumaini Festival, and Urban Vibes Maso Awards Festival.

  • Forus Crew - Another vibrant dance group contributing to Dzaleka’s cultural landscape

  • The Dreamers - Bringing dreams to life through movement and expression

  • Christian Piniero - Individual dancer showcasing personal artistic journey

These groups represent the rich diversity of dance styles in our community, from traditional cultural dances to contemporary hip-hop and acrobatic performances.

Poets from Dzaleka

Poetry gives voice to experience, struggle, and hope. In Dzaleka, poets use words to tell stories that move, challenge, and inspire. Poets from Dzaleka is a new space dedicated to sharing their work and giving writers the recognition they deserve.

Our community boasts talented poets whose words capture the essence of refugee life and human resilience:

  • Angela Abizera - Dzaleka Arts Project Team Leader for Poetry who uses poetry as a powerful tool to convey messages and inspire others. Her poem “Dear Peace” questions why wars happen when peace is something we all need, while “Love Found Us Young” celebrates the beauty of love despite challenges.

  • Floribert - A poet whose work reflects deep personal and community experiences

  • Simon Kash - Contributing powerful narratives through verse

  • Hassan C. Honore - Sharing stories of resilience and hope

  • Irene M. Mubeho - Adding her unique voice to our poetic community

These poets represent the diverse voices and experiences within Dzaleka, using their craft to educate, entertain, and inspire.
